Deep Dive into Grain Bin Temperature Monitoring: Ensuring Grain Quality
One of the most impactful innovations in grain storage management is grain bin temperature monitoring. This technology involves the use of sensors inside grain bins that continuously track temperature fluctuations, helping farmers detect early signs of spoilage or pest infestation. Implementing an efficient grain bin temperature monitoring system can save money, preserve grain quality, and streamline storage management.
Why Is Grain Bin Temperature Monitoring Essential?
Grain storage is vulnerable to temperature-related spoilage. Elevated temperatures often indicate mold growth, insect activity, or fermentation processes, all of which compromise grain quality. By utilizing grain bin temperature monitoring, farmers can:
- Detect issues early: Prevent spoilage before it escalates.
- Optimize aeration: Adjust airflow based on real-time data to maintain ideal conditions.
- Reduce energy costs: Operate cooling and aeration systems only when necessary.
- Enhance storage security: Minimize grain losses and preserve market value.
- Ensure compliance: Meet industry standards for grain storage quality.
Types of Grain Bin Temperature Monitoring Systems
Modern grain bin temperature monitoring solutions range from simple wireless sensors to sophisticated automated systems. Here are the main types:
- Wireless Sensor Networks: Deploy multiple sensors inside the grain to monitor temperature at various points, providing a comprehensive heat map.
- Integrated Climate Control Systems: Combine sensors with automated fans and aeration units to respond dynamically to temperature changes.
- Remote Monitoring Platforms: Use cloud-based software accessible via smartphones or computers to track grain conditions remotely.
- Historical Data Analysis Tools: Store data over time to identify patterns and plan proactive storage strategies.
